Mayor Hughes warns about Newry burglaries

Fews area councillor and Mayor of Newry and Mourne Daire Hughes has urged vigilance after a number of burglaries in the area in recent days.

In the early hours of Wednesday morning a garage was broken into on the Chancellors Road.

Speaking about the incident Mayor Hughes said, “Thieves who came equipped to carry out this crime, in what I believe was a targeted incident, damaged a garage door in their efforts to gain access.

“They escaped with hundreds of pounds of garden tools and equipment, leaving the victims out of pocket and with damage to repair. I believe that this was not the only incident on that night and again garden equipment was taken.

Hughes added, “I appeal to residents to be vigilant and ensure that all homes and outhouses are secured and all equipment locked up.

“These thieves will continue to blight our communities with their anti social activities and the only way to deal with them is to notify police if you see anything suspicious in your area.”
